  1. Can't get Edge Browser on New Hard Drive Trial Period Expired!


    As I had a spare copy of Win 7 (upgrade version)

    I decided to configure a new Hard Drive (Which I have on swappable pull out trays)

    So to make sure there were no bugs or glitches, this is what I did.

    (1) Formatted the Drive

    (2) Clean Install of Win XP

    (3) Clean Install of Win 7 (To Upgrade XP to Win 7)

    (4) Using an Iso Disk I burned I then installed a free upgrade to Win 10 (which was accepted and registered by MS)

    Everything was fine except for one thing.

    When I try and use MS Edge, I get a banner on the Screen which says 'This App can't open, your trial period for this App has now expired.

    Visit the Windows Store to purchase the Full App

    Then there is a Link to go to the Store but there is no sign of an App for MS Edge!

    I don't understand what's going on here, so need some advice what to do.

    I've still got Edge on this Hard Drive but not on this other New Drive.

  4. Can't get Edge Browser on New Hard Drive Trial Period Expired!

    Try this that I found it may work for you as I have had no trouble at all


    ***YOU MUST HAVE THE WINDOWS FIREWALL SERVICE RUNNING FOR THIS TO WORK***

    1. Find C:\Windows\System32\WindowsPowerShell\v1.0\powershell.exe
    2. Right-click and Run as Administrator
    3. Copy this line:

    Get-AppXPackage -AllUsers | Foreach {Add-AppxPackage -DisableDevelopmentMode -Register "$($_.InstallLocation)\AppXManifest.xml"}

    4. Right-click in the Powershell window to Paste and then press Enter.
    5. There is no need to restart. The fix should implement right away.

    If you have previously disabled Windows Firewall or do not have it running, the above steps will result in errors. Use the steps below to enable Windows Firewall and the reverse if you wish to turn it off again afterwards.

    1. Right-click the Start button -> Click Run
    2. Type Services.msc and press Enter
    3. Scroll down to find Windows Firewall
    4. Right-click then click Properties
    5. Under Startup Type dropdown -> Select Manual. Click Apply
    6. In the top left portion of the Services Window, Click Start this service.
    7. Now follow the steps in the first section, and it should work.

  5. davidhk Win User
    Please do the following in the order they are listed :

    1. Right click at the Start button > click Command Prompt (Admin) > at the flashing prompt, copy and paste this. ( Please use copy/paste method to avoid typo).........................

    dism /online /cleanup-image /restorehealth

    >press Enter.
    This will take quite a while. When finished, it will show you the report.
    If it says operation is successful, proceed to #2 below.

    2. At the same command prompt (Admin) > type powershell > press Enter.
    At the flashing prompt, copy and paste this............
    Get-AppXPackage -AllUsers |Where-Object {$_.InstallLocation -like "*SystemApps*"} | Foreach {Add-AppxPackage -DisableDevelopmentMode -Register "$($_.InstallLocation)\AppXManifest.xml"}

    >press Enter.

    Check and see if you can run Edge without issue this time.

    For your future reference only.
    Not that it matters now that you have the problem resolved.

    My reply was a 2-step method.
    The step 1 Dism restorehealth is to make sure your system is clean. If it is not, step 2 might not work.
    Once the step 1 is done, then step 2 is to actually fix the Edge browser issue which was what you needed.
